Understanding Wood Types and Their Impact on Warm Matte Wood Finishes for Coffee Tables

Before diving into the finishing process, it’s vital to understand the inherent characteristics of different wood species, as they significantly influence the final appearance of warm matte wood finishes for coffee tables. While the goal is to achieve rich walnut and oak tones, the underlying wood’s color, grain pattern, and porosity will dictate how stains and finishes react.
Wood Characteristics and Stain Absorption
Different woods absorb stains in unique ways due to their cellular structure.
- Porous Woods (e.g., Pine, Poplar, Birch): These woods tend to absorb stain unevenly, leading to blotchiness if not properly pre-treated. They often require a wood conditioner to achieve a more consistent color. While affordable, achieving deep, even walnut or oak tones on these can be challenging without careful preparation.
- Medium-Porous Woods (e.g., Maple, Cherry, Ash): These woods generally take stain more evenly than porous woods but can still benefit from a conditioner, especially for darker hues. Maple, for instance, has a tight grain that can resist stain penetration, making it appear lighter than expected.
- Dense Woods (e.g., Oak, Walnut, Mahogany): Oak and Walnut themselves are excellent choices for achieving their respective rich tones due to their natural color and open grain structure that readily accepts stain. When working with woods that already possess a similar natural hue, the finishing process often enhances rather than completely transforms. For example, enhancing the natural richness of oak or walnut can be done with a simple oil finish, achieving a beautiful natural wood finishing technique.
For DIY coffee tables, especially those built from readily available lumber, understanding these properties is the first step toward successful finishing. If you’re building a new piece, consider starting with a wood species that naturally aligns with your desired end tone. For instance, white oak is an excellent base for various oak tones, while woods like birch or even alder can be stained to mimic walnut with careful application. The Foundation: Sanding and Preparation
The success of any wood finish, particularly a matte one, hinges on meticulous surface preparation. Imperfections left by inadequate sanding will be magnified by the finish, especially with a low-sheen application that doesn’t ‘fill in’ minor scratches.
Sanding Schedule for Optimal Matte Finishes
A precise sanding schedule is critical for achieving a smooth, even surface ready for staining and finishing.
- Start with Coarse Grit (80-100 grit): If the wood has significant imperfections, old finish, or mill marks, begin with 80 or 100 grit sandpaper. This step removes material quickly. Ensure all scratches from the previous grit are eliminated before moving on.
- Intermediate Grits (120-150 grit): Progress to 120-150 grit. This refines the surface and removes scratches left by the coarser grit. Always sand with the grain.
- Fine Grits (180-220 grit): For most coffee table applications and matte finishes, sanding up to 180 or 220 grit is sufficient. Going beyond 220 grit can sometimes ‘burnish’ the wood, closing off its pores and hindering stain absorption, particularly for oil-based stains. For specific woods or very light stains, 220 grit is often the maximum. For sustainable finishes for reclaimed wood, proper sanding also ensures maximum absorption and durability.
Important Considerations:
- Dust Removal: After each sanding stage, thoroughly remove all sanding dust using a shop vacuum, compressed air, and finally, a tack cloth. Residual dust can interfere with stain absorption and cause adhesion issues.
- Wood Conditioner: For porous or blotch-prone woods (like pine, maple, or birch), apply a pre-stain wood conditioner before staining. This helps equalize absorption and promotes a more uniform color. Apply according to manufacturer instructions, typically letting it penetrate for 5-15 minutes before wiping off the excess.
- Grain Raising: Water-based stains and finishes can raise the wood grain. To mitigate this, after sanding to your final grit, lightly dampen the wood surface with a clean, damp cloth. Allow it to dry completely, then lightly sand again with your final grit (e.g., 220) to knock down the raised fibers. This step creates a smoother finish.
Choosing Stains and Topcoats for Rich Walnut and Oak Tones

Selecting the right stain and topcoat is paramount to achieving the desired warm matte wood finishes for coffee tables. The choice impacts not only the color but also the durability and final aesthetic.
Stains and Dyes for Color Depth
To mimic rich walnut and oak tones, you’ll generally use stains or dyes. Stains contain pigments that sit in the wood’s pores, while dyes penetrate the wood fibers themselves.
Achieving Rich Walnut Tones
Walnut’s natural color ranges from light brown to a deep chocolate brown, sometimes with hints of purple or red. To replicate this:
- On Lighter Woods (e.g., Maple, Birch, Pine):
- Oil-Based Stains: Look for “Dark Walnut,” “Special Walnut,” or “True Black” (used sparingly to darken other browns) oil-based stains. Oil stains penetrate well and offer good color depth. Brands like Minwax, Varathane, and General Finishes offer reliable options.
- Gel Stains: Gel stains are excellent for blotch-prone woods as they sit more on the surface, offering more even color. “Walnut” or “Espresso” gel stains can provide deep, consistent color.
- Dyes: For very uniform color on tight-grained woods, alcohol or water-based dyes in a “Walnut” or “Dark Brown” can be effective, often used as a base coat before a pigmented stain.
- On Oak or Ash: These woods already have an open grain. A “Dark Walnut” oil stain will penetrate beautifully, enhancing the natural grain without completely obscuring it.
Achieving Rich Oak Tones
Oak’s characteristic is its prominent grain and often golden-brown to medium-brown color. To replicate this:
- On Lighter Woods (e.g., Pine, Poplar):
- Oil-Based Stains: “Golden Oak,” “Early American,” or “English Chestnut” can create warm, traditional oak tones. For a slightly darker, more contemporary look, consider “Special Walnut” which can bring out warm undertones similar to red oak.
- Water-Based Stains: These offer a wide range of natural wood tones and dry quickly. Look for “Warm Oak” or “Provincial” shades.
- On White Oak (to enhance its natural beauty):
- Clear Penetrating Oil Finishes: For a truly natural, warm oak look that enhances the grain without significantly altering the color, consider a clear or amber-toned penetrating oil finish like tung oil, linseed oil, or a hardwax oil. These bring out the wood’s natural depth.
- Light Stains: “Natural” or very light “Golden Oak” stains can simply enrich the existing color.
Application Tips for Stains:
- Test, Test, Test: Always test your stain on a hidden area of your coffee table or, ideally, on a scrap piece of the exact same wood that has been sanded identically. The same stain can look vastly different on various wood types.
- Wipe-On, Wipe-Off: Apply stain liberally with a brush or rag, allowing it to penetrate for a few minutes (check manufacturer’s recommendations), then thoroughly wipe off the excess with a clean rag. Leaving too much stain on the surface can result in a muddy, uneven finish and poor topcoat adhesion.
- Multiple Coats: For deeper color, apply thin multiple coats of stain, allowing each coat to dry completely before applying the next.
Matte Topcoats for Durability and Aesthetics
The topcoat protects the wood and stain while defining the final sheen. For a warm matte finish, avoid anything labeled “satin,” “semi-gloss,” or “gloss.”
Types of Matte Topcoats
- Matte Water-Based Polyurethane:
- Pros: Durable, low odor, dries quickly, non-yellowing, easy cleanup.
- Cons: Can sometimes feel a bit “plasticky” if applied too thickly.
- Application: Apply 2-3 thin coats with a foam brush or sprayer. Lightly sand with 320-400 grit sandpaper between coats (after drying) for optimal adhesion and smoothness.
- Hardwax Oils (e.g., Osmo Polyx-Oil, Rubio Monocoat):
- Pros: Highly durable, natural look and feel, repairable, penetrates rather than forms a film, often low-VOC. Creates a beautiful, tactile finish. Excellent choice for warm minimalism in woodworking.
- Cons: Can be more expensive, specific application instructions (often a single coat, sometimes a second very thin coat).
- Application: Follow manufacturer’s instructions precisely. Typically applied very thinly with a pad or cloth, allowed to penetrate, and then thoroughly buffed to remove excess.
- Oil Finishes (e.g., Tung Oil, Linseed Oil, Danish Oil):
- Pros: Deeply penetrates, enhances natural wood grain, easy to apply and repair, very natural feel.
- Cons: Less durable than polyurethane or hardwax oils for high-traffic surfaces like coffee tables, slower drying, can darken over time (especially tung and linseed).
- Application: Apply multiple thin coats, wiping off all excess after each coat. This builds protection within the wood.
- Matte Lacquer:
- Pros: Dries very fast, provides a smooth, durable finish.
- Cons: Requires spray application, strong fumes, less DIY-friendly for beginners.
- Application: Best left to experienced users with proper ventilation and spray equipment.
Important Topcoat Considerations:
- Compatibility: Ensure your topcoat is compatible with your chosen stain. Oil-based stains usually need more drying time before water-based topcoats. Always check product labels.
- Abrasion between coats: For film-forming finishes like polyurethane, a light scuff sanding between coats (with 320-400 grit) helps with adhesion and smooths any dust nibs. Always wipe clean with a tack cloth before the next coat.
- Even Application: Apply topcoats in thin, even layers. Thicker coats are prone to drips, uneven drying, and an unnatural, plasticky appearance, which is counter to the matte aesthetic.
- Cure Time: While finishes may be dry to the touch in hours, they need days or even weeks to fully cure and achieve maximum hardness. Treat the coffee table gently during this period.
The Finishing Workflow: Step-by-Step for Warm Matte Wood Finishes for Coffee Tables

Achieving professional-grade warm matte wood finishes for coffee tables requires a methodical approach. This workflow combines preparation, staining, and topcoat application into a cohesive process.
Step-by-Step Finishing Process
- Initial Surface Preparation and Repairs:
- Inspect your coffee table for any dents, scratches, or imperfections. Fill small holes or cracks with wood filler that accepts stain, if necessary. Allow filler to dry completely.
- If there’s an existing finish, strip it completely using chemical strippers or extensive sanding. For guidance on working with salvaged materials, see our article on sourcing reclaimed and salvaged wood.
- Sanding to Final Grit:
- Follow the detailed sanding schedule: start with 80-100 grit (if needed), then 120-150 grit, finishing with 180-220 grit.
- Always sand with the grain, ensuring all scratches from previous grits are removed.
- Thoroughly clean the surface after each grit with a shop vacuum and tack cloth.
- Wood Conditioning (If Applicable):
- For blotch-prone woods (pine, maple, birch), apply a pre-stain wood conditioner. Allow it to penetrate for 5-15 minutes, then wipe off excess according to manufacturer instructions. Do not let it dry completely before staining.
- Grain Raising (Optional but Recommended):
- Lightly wipe the entire surface with a damp cloth (distilled water is ideal). Let it dry completely.
- Lightly sand with your final grit (220 grit) to knock down the raised grain fibers. Clean thoroughly with a tack cloth.
- Stain Application:
- Stir the stain thoroughly. Apply an even coat of your chosen stain (walnut or oak tone) with a brush or clean rag, working with the grain.
- Allow the stain to penetrate for the recommended time (typically 5-15 minutes), then thoroughly wipe off all excess with clean, lint-free rags.
- Allow the first coat to dry completely (check manufacturer’s recommendations, usually 8-24 hours). If a darker color is desired, apply a second thin coat, wiping off excess, and allowing it to dry.
- Always test on scrap wood first to ensure the desired color is achieved.
- First Topcoat Application (Seal Coat):
- Once the stain is completely dry, apply the first thin coat of your chosen matte topcoat (e.g., water-based polyurethane, hardwax oil).
- For film-building finishes, apply with a foam brush or sprayer. For penetrating oils, apply with a rag and buff off excess.
- Ensure even coverage. Allow to dry completely as per manufacturer instructions.
- Sanding Between Topcoats (for film-building finishes):
- Lightly scuff sand the first dried topcoat with 320-400 grit sandpaper or a fine sanding pad. This provides mechanical adhesion for the next coat and smooths any imperfections or dust nibs.
- Clean thoroughly with a tack cloth to remove all sanding dust. Do NOT sand hardwax oils or penetrating oils between coats unless specifically instructed by the manufacturer.
- Subsequent Topcoats:
- Apply 2-3 more thin coats of the matte topcoat, allowing each to dry and lightly scuff-sanding between each (for film-building finishes). The final coat should not be sanded.
- Ensure consistency in application to maintain an even matte sheen.
- Cure Time:
- Allow the finished coffee table to fully cure according to the product’s specifications (can be several days to weeks) before placing heavy objects or allowing extensive use. This ensures maximum durability.
